A major cryptocurrency holder executed significant Ethereum withdrawals from Kraken exchange, removing 46,954 ETH valued at approximately $126.5 million within a 12-hour timeframe.
The largest single transaction saw 21,387 ETH (equivalent to $59.24 million) moved off the platform, followed by additional withdrawals bringing the total to nearly 46,954 ETH.
This activity represents one of the most substantial recent whale movements involving Ethereum, highlighting patterns of large-scale asset redistribution within the crypto ecosystem. Such transactions typically indicate strategic portfolio adjustments by high-volume traders or institutions.
Ethereum whale movements of this magnitude often draw market attention due to their potential impact on exchange liquidity and broader market sentiment, though specific motivations behind the transfer remain undisclosed.
